Packaging validation provides a structured approach for characterizing package performance across manufacturing, storage, transportation, and distribution environments. As packaging systems become increasingly diverse and product requirements continue to evolve, standardized testing methods provide a consistent framework for generating objective and repeatable performance data. Validation activities help characterize seal quality, package integrity, material performance, and the effects of environmental and distribution-related stresses on packaging systems.
ASTM standards contribute to these evaluations by providing established testing methodologies that can be applied across a variety of packaging formats. Standards such as ASTM F88 for seal strength testing and ASTM F2338 for Vacuum Decay package integrity testing generate quantitative data that supports package development, qualification, validation, and quality programs. By incorporating standardized testing approaches into packaging validation activities, manufacturers can gain greater insight into packaging performance and generate documented evidence to support product lifecycle requirements.
